The Allure of Open World Games

Open world games are characterized by their expansive environments that players can navigate freely. Unlike linear games that guide users through a predefined path, open world titles give gamers the freedom to choose their route, complete quests in any order, and interact with the game world in diverse ways.

Some paramount features of open world games include:

  • Rich, immersive worlds with diverse landscapes
  • Non-linear gameplay that encourages exploration
  • Dynamic storylines influenced by player decisions

From titles like "The Legend of Zelda: Breath of the Wild" to the intricate world of "Skyrim", the thrill of making personal choices in an expansive environment captivates players worldwide. These titles also offer cooperative options, making them an excellent choice for friends who enjoy playing together.

Sandbox Games: Where Creativity Knows No Bounds

Sandbox games, on the other hand, take freedom a step further by granting players tools to manipulate and create within the game environment. Players aren’t just participants in a story; they’re builders creating their narrative. Notable examples of sandbox games include "Minecraft" and "Roblox".

Here's what you can expect from sandbox games:

  • Endless possibilities for building and crafting
  • Player-driven content and user-generated scenarios
  • Flexible gameplay modes that allow for both casual and structured play

Sandbox games encourage players to use their imagination and creativity, whether by constructing intricate structures or designing unique gameplay experiences for others. The multiplayer aspect further enhances the sense of community, where players collaborate or compete in their creations.
